| 0:35.2 | I mean, for those of you who weren't following the shenanigans up on the hill, the Democrats agreed to this grand deal, which was to fund SNAP benefits through September 2026. |
| 0:46.3 | The government is funded through January 30th. |
| 0:49.4 | And there will be a vote on the expiring Obamacare subsidies in December, which the latter of which, |
| 0:56.4 | again, was offered by Thune in mid-October. |
| 0:59.6 | October 16th, this exact same deal was offered. |
| 1:05.0 | They got nothing. |
| 1:06.7 | So, you know, we need, finally the dam broke just shows you that Chuck Schumer really doesn't have an iron grip on this caucus, like many have reported. |
| 1:16.2 | Eight defections, including Tim Cain. |
| 1:19.3 | Yeah, the Virginia delegation split. |
| 1:22.3 | Mark Warner voted no, Tim Cain voted yes. |
